How Eyebrow Hair Follicles Differ From Scalp Hair

Eyebrow hair follicles behave differently than scalp follicles, starting with their growth cycles. While scalp hair grows continuously for years, eyebrow hair has a shorter anagen phase, lasting only a few months. This limits their length and regrowth potential.

Key differences include:

  1. Follicular composition: Eyebrow follicles are smaller and produce finer, sparser hair.
  2. Sebaceous gland function: These glands are less active, reducing oil production compared to scalp follicles.
  3. Growth rate: Eyebrows grow slower, about 0.14 mm per day versus 0.35 mm for scalp hair.
  4. Resting phase: Eyebrows spend more time dormant, delaying regrowth after shedding.

The Impact of Over-Plucking and Waxing

Over-plucking and waxing can damage hair follicles, making it harder for eyebrows to grow back properly. Repeated hair removal weakens the follicles over time, slowing the regrowth process.

This can lead to thinning or even permanent gaps in the brows.

Slowed Regrowth Process

Though many assume eyebrows bounce back quickly after plucking or waxing, frequent hair removal can actually slow regrowth to a crawl. Repeated trauma disrupts the natural hair cycle, leading to a slow hair cycle where follicles take longer to produce new strands.

Over time, this can cause irregular growth patterns, leaving patches sparse or uneven. The more often hairs are pulled, the weaker follicles become, delaying recovery. Factors like age and genetics play a role, but consistent plucking or waxing worsens the issue.

Gentle care and patience are key—giving brows a break allows follicles to heal and regrow properly.

Medical Conditions That Affect Eyebrow Regrowth

Several medical conditions can stop eyebrows from growing back, leaving patchy or thinning brows that don’t respond to usual treatments.

  1. Thyroid dysfunction – Hypothyroidism or hyperthyroidism disrupts hair cycles, leading to sparse or missing eyebrow hair.
  2. Skin irritation – Conditions like eczema or contact dermatitis damage follicles, halting regrowth.
  3. Alopecia areata – An autoimmune disorder attacks hair follicles, causing sudden eyebrow loss.
  4. Nutritional deficiencies – Low iron, zinc, or biotin weakens hair growth, impacting brow fullness.

Hormonal Changes Impact Growth

Hormones play a big role in hair growth, and as people age, shifts in these chemical messengers can thin out eyebrows. A hormonal imbalance, like thyroid issues or menopause, disrupts the hair cycle, leading to sparse brows. Androgenetic alopecia, often linked to genetics, also affects brow density by shrinking follicles.

Thyroid disorders—hypo- or hyperthyroidism—slow or accelerate hair growth.

Menopause—dropping estrogen weakens brow hairs.

Stress hormones—cortisol spikes force hairs into resting phase.

Pregnancy—postpartum shifts trigger shedding.

While these changes feel frustrating, comprehending their cause assists in managing expectations and exploring solutions.

Reduced Follicle Activity Over Time

Over time, eyebrow follicles gradually lose their ability to produce thick, healthy hairs. As people age, follicle degradation weakens the root structure, making hairs finer or sparse.

Follicle atrophy—shrinking of the hair-producing cells—also slows regrowth, leading to patchy or missing brows. This natural process differs; some observe thinning in their 40s, others later. Sun exposure, genetics, and grooming habits (like over-plucking) can accelerate it.

While frustrating, comprehension of the cause helps manage expectations. Gentle care—avoiding harsh treatments—can preserve remaining follicles. Moisturizing and protecting brows from UV rays might slow further decline, but reversing atrophy isn’t yet possible.

Nutritional Deficiencies Linked to Sparse Eyebrows

Although healthy eyebrows depend on many factors, a lack of key nutrients can weaken hair follicles, leaving them thin or patchy. Poor vitamin absorption—especially of biotin, iron, or zinc—can slow eyebrow growth.

A protein-deficient diet could also starve follicles, while low omega-3s reduce hair strength. Thyroid issues often disrupt nutrient processing, worsening thinning. Some people benefit from strategic supplement intake, like vitamin D or B-complex, but overloading on one nutrient creates imbalances.

Crash dieting strips the body of essentials, while digestive disorders hinder uptake. Testing for deficiencies helps target solutions, but consistent nourishment is key—eyebrows reflect overall health.

Effective Ways to Promote Eyebrow Regrowth

Facing sparse or over-plucked eyebrows can be frustrating, but several tried-and-true methods encourage natural regrowth. Applying an eyebrow growth serum with peptides or castor oil nourishes follicles, stimulating thicker hair. Gentle massages improve blood circulation, aiding recovery.

Avoiding excessive tweezing or waxing prevents further damage. Over-the-counter eyebrow growth treatments, like vitamin-enriched oils, provide essential nutrients for repair. A balanced diet rich in biotin and proteins supports healthy hair growth. For stubborn cases, consulting a dermatologist guarantees tailored solutions. Patience is key, as regrowth can take weeks. Consistency with these methods secures the best results over time.
